WebSWEPCO provides a corresponding amount of RECs from its designated wind or solar generation resources. The REC cost of $.004012 per kWh is added as a line item to your bill. Example: For a home that uses 1,200 kWhs of energy per month, enrolled at 50% in the program, the REC cost would be about $2.41 per month (1,200 x 50% x .004012 = $2.41).
